Overview

The Coaching Classroom: Reflections, Revisions, and Real Learning is a candid, story-driven guide for educators exploring the integration of coaching into their teaching practice. Through a series of relatable case studies, the book follows seven teachers, each navigating the hopeful beginnings, common missteps, and gradual growth that come with applying coaching strategies in real classrooms.Rather than offering quick fixes or idealised models, this book presents the messy, human side of change: the over-enthusiastic launch that falls flat, the well-intentioned question that becomes a disguised command, the silent students overlooked by inclusive routines. Each story is paired with reflection prompts that invite readers to examine their own instincts, habits, and emerging coaching mindset.With empathy and insight, The Coaching Classroom offers practical guidance without prescribing rigid methods. It encourages teachers to start small, be present, stay curious, and above all, to dare to learn through trial and error. The message is clear: coaching isn't about getting it right, it's about showing up with intention, humility, and the courage to keep revising your approach.Whether you're a new teacher experimenting with student voice, or an experienced educator rethinking your role in the learning process, this book meets you where you are; and supports you as you grow.
